Like every sunday morning, I wake up, pour a big glass of coffee with lots of sugar (hehe) and then sit down and read my Boston Sunday Globe and sometimes the weekend edition of the wallstreet journal.


This is my time to catch up with the world, relax and just be me. This Sunday's art section had a story about Richard Avedon's photos of JFK and Jackie and their family. I looked at these photos and was just wowed by them. I loved them. The classic pose and great structure of the shots just made me think. So then I found myself looking up JFK's wedding in 1953 in Newport, and I found some great shots by Lisa Larsen on Time/life's website. I think their wedding has a timeless look and is a great source of inspiration for modern weddings that want that newport classic vintage look, what also amazes me is the photojournalistic approach at their wedding, when so many other weddings at the time were still just line them up and shoot em, as we say, grip and grins.
